Abstract

To utilize the separate advantage of the Synthetic Aperture Radar (SAR) and infrared images, in this paper, a fusion method based on the nonsubsampled contourlet transform is proposed for SAR and infrared image fusion. Simulation experiments show that this method can yield fusion image with better visual quality than discrete wavelet transform and the obtained fusion image can preserve much information of edges and textures of SAR and infrared images.
